2025 Australia 1 oz Proof Silver Swan
The Perth Mint introduced the Swan coin series in 2017. Collector demand surged immediately, and the first silver release sold out in under two days worldwide. Each year brings a fresh reverse design that highlights the swan in a different artistic setting. The 2025 issue marks the ninth installment in this sought-after series.
Across many cultures, swans represent loyalty and lifelong partnership. These birds usually form permanent mating pairs and rely mostly on aquatic plants for food, though small aquatic creatures occasionally supplement their diet. Several swan species now face environmental pressure due to habitat loss, pollution, and human activity, which has placed some populations at risk.
The Perth Mint
The Perth Mint stands along Western Australia’s Swan River and remains the country’s oldest operating mint. Over many decades, it has built a reputation for producing high-quality bullion and collectible coins. In addition to the Swan series, the mint produces several well-known programs such as the Gold Kangaroo, Silver Kangaroo, Silver Koala, Gold Lunar, Silver Lunar, Silver Kookaburra, and numerous specialty releases.
The 2025 .9999 fine Silver Proof Swan shows exceptional craftsmanship and carries a limited worldwide mintage of just 2,500 coins. This example includes COA #6 and PCGS certification of a perfect PR-70 grade, as well as First Day of Issue designation.

Coin Highlights:
- Contains 1 oz of .9999 fine silver.
- Limited mintage of just 2,500 pieces.
- First Day of Issue designation confirms shipment from the mint on the first day of release.
- Special issue for the Perth Money Expo Show ANDA.
- Presented in a display case with an acrylic lid and a themed shipper with a numbered certificate of authenticity.
- Certified coin, including the original government packaging and COA #6.
- Obverse: Features the Dan Thorne effigy of His Majesty King Charles III with the denomination.
- Reverse: Shows a swan with wings extended while standing in shallow water with mountains and a rising sun in the background. The design includes the inscription “The 1 oz 9999 Australian Silver Swan," the 2025 date, and The Perth Mint "P" mint mark.
- Legal tender coin issued by the government of Australia.
